What to Expect on the Journey
The bus route from Ljubljana to Kranjska Gora travels north-west from Slovenia's capital through a changing landscape. Shortly after departure, passengers pass Ljubljana’s outskirts, moving into the rolling hills and green fields of Upper Carniola. The route follows the Sava River valley, offering views of forested slopes and small villages. As the bus ascends towards the Julian Alps, the scenery shifts to rugged mountain peaks and alpine meadows. The road winds through the Triglav National Park region, presenting opportunities to glimpse traditional alpine farms and clear streams. The journey is approximately 1 hour and 35 minutes, with comfortable seating and large windows on Nomago buses allowing travelers to enjoy this scenic progression from urban to mountainous terrain. Onboard amenities include climate control and WiFi, making the travel time pleasant and productive. The steady climb towards Kranjska Gora brings cooler air and a distinctly alpine atmosphere, setting the tone for a day spent in the mountains. Luggage & Accessibility
Nomago allows passengers to bring one standard-sized piece of luggage and one carry-on bag free of charge. Oversized items or additional bags may require prior arrangement and incur extra fees. Bicycles are allowed on certain routes but must be booked in advance and may be subject to space availability. The buses are equipped with wheelchair access and priority seating for passengers with reduced mobility. When You Arrive in Kranjska Gora
Upon arrival in Kranjska Gora, visitors can spend time exploring the town’s outdoor activities such as hiking to the nearby Jasna Lake, visiting the Vršič Pass for mountain views, or walking along the Alpine Trail. Within the first hour, it’s practical to check the local tourist office for updated trail conditions and bus schedules. Kranjska Gora offers a range of cafés and shops along the main street, providing options for refreshments before heading out to explore.
